Requirements
| Component | Minimum version |
|---|---|
| WordPress | 6.0 |
| WooCommerce | 7.0 |
| PHP | 7.4 |

Setting Up Your Rules
- Go to Ordlo > Min Max and set site-wide defaults first. These apply to every product without its own override.
- Open products in the WooCommerce editor and go to the Min Max tab to set product-specific rules. Leave fields blank to inherit the site-wide default.
- For variable products, also set rules per variation if needed.
Testing
- Add the product at the minimum quantity — should work normally.
- Try adding one unit below the minimum — should show the error notice.
- If you’ve set a step, try a quantity that isn’t a multiple — should be blocked.
- Test both classic and block-based cart/checkout.
